For guests looking for last-minute cottages, Bannau Brycheiniog / Brecon Beacons is a fantastic area to explore on spontaneous breaks, offering access to Mid, South and West Wales and offering impressive mountains, deep valleys, lush woodlands and a scattering of cheerful market towns and picturesque villages.
Dominated by the immense Bannau Brycheiniog / Brecon Beacons National Park, the area itself has hundreds of miles of breathtaking walks, and is home to Pen y Fan, the highest peak in South Wales. The area is also popular with stargazers and is an International Dark Sky Reserve. During the day, there are plenty of cycle trails for mountain bikers to follow, and a choice of activity centres offering an array of water sports and outdoor activities. Popular landmarks and attractions across the region include the National Showcaves Centre for Wales, the Big Pit National Coal Museum, Tretower Court and Castle, the Crai Reservoir and Herbert’s Quarry.
